Aubert & Duval A specialist in upscale metallurgy
Since its beginnings in 1907, Aubert & Duval has contributed to the projects of the most demanding industries. Today, the company is a world leader in designing, developing and industrialising high-performance steel, superalloy, aluminum or titanium parts.

Forgings
Aubert & Duval designs, processes, produces and sells sophisticated metallurgical solutions for the most demanding industries’ projects. Aubert & Duval is active in melting and hot conversion by forging, close-die forging and rolling of special steels (including stainless steel), superalloys, titanium and aluminum alloys.
Powders for additive manufacturing
Aubert & Duval is a recognized supplier of metal powders for additive manufacturing, serving demanding markets such as aerospace, energy, medical, defense and automotive.
Thanks to its strong metallurgical and powder atomization expertise, Aubert & Duval develops new grades and optimizes powder performance to obtain the best possible material / process pairs for its customers.

Melting and processing
To give materials the right characteristics for our customers’ applications, the industrial phase is based on a strict, atmospheric or vacuum production process followed by remelting to obtain special steels, alloys and superalloys. The metal is then processed by atomizing, rolling, forging or closed die-forging.

A joint-company owned by Safran, Airbus and Tikehau Capital
Aubert & Duval is owned equally by Airbus, Safran and Tikehau Capital.
The company is a strategic supplier of critical parts and materials to high-precision customers, notably the aerospace, defence, nuclear and medical industries.
The company generates annual revenues in the region of €550 million and employs 3,700 people, mostly in France. Its cutting-edge know-how in specialty steels and superalloys, and its more recently acquired expertise in titanium are crucial to the aerospace, transportation, energy, defence and medical markets.
